If the side of an equilateral triangle is 8 cm, what is its area?

A12*sqrt(3) cm²
B16*sqrt(3) cm²
C24*sqrt(3) cm²
D32*sqrt(3) cm²

Explanation

Area of equilateral triangle = (sqrt(3) / 4) * side^2 = (sqrt(3) / 4) * 64 = 16*sqrt(3) cm².
